The Perils of Popularity: Security Flaws in Top Plugins
It’s a sad reality that the most popular WordPress plugins can sometimes harbor alarming security flaws. You might think that more downloads mean better security—after all, more eyes should mean more scrutiny, right? Unfortunately, that’s not always the case.
For instance, if a plugin is used by thousands but hasn’t been updated in months or years, that’s a red flag waving frantically like an over-caffeinated referee. Hackers love outdated software; it’s like an open buffet of vulnerabilities just waiting to be exploited. So what should you do? Regularly audit your plugins and make sure they’re not collecting dust!
Simple Steps to Fortify Your WordPress Site
Now that we’ve tickled your funny bone while raising awareness about security flaws, let’s get serious for a moment. Here are some straightforward tips to ensure your WordPress site stays secure:
- Keep Everything Updated: Just like you wouldn’t wear last year’s fashion to a party, don’t let outdated plugins crash your website’s party either!
- Choose Wisely: When selecting new plugins, opt for those that are regularly updated and come with good reviews—think of them as the “A-listers” of the plugin world.
- Limit Plugin Use: More isn’t always merrier! Too many plugins can clutter your site and create additional vulnerabilities. Less is often more when it comes to security.
- Regular Backups: Always back up your website regularly! If something goes wrong due to a security flaw, you’ll thank yourself later.
